Farfetch

If you're looking for a website that specializes in designer clothing and accessories Farfetch is the site to visit. Its unique fashion online marketplace connects high-end brands and boutiques from around the world. Customers can buy products from their favourite brands and have them delivered directly to their homes. The company also provides a variety of payment options such as debit and credit card. Although there are some negative reviews however, the majority of customers were delighted by their experience ordering.

The company provides a wide range of footwear, apparel and accessories, including sunglasses, bags, and jewelry. The company also offers a variety of sizes, ranging from 0 to 36 months for infants, to a range of sizes for women and men. This allows you to find the right size for your body kind. The site is secure and easy to navigate. It also provides customer service to help with any problems.

Established around 2007 Farfetch has grown to become one of the most admired online fashion retailers around the world. The site is a unique online marketplace for designers, giving access to the most well-known fashion brands as well as the most popular emerging designers. Their partner boutiques are worldwide, allowing customers to purchase items they would not be able to find in stores.

Due to this unique marketplace model, Farfetch can keep its costs down and pass the savings to their customers. You'll get the same quality and design without paying high prices. You can also return and exchange your purchases at any time.

Nordstrom

Nordstrom is an American department store that offers fashionable clothing and accessories to women, men, infants, and children. The company is located in Seattle, Washington, and operates a chain of stores across the US. The company also offers online shopping sites for Dress shopping and a mobile application. The products offered include clothing bags, shoes and accessories bath and body products, accessories for homes along with food and beauty products. Nordstrom also provides a variety of services such as changing order pickups, styling and dining services. It also operates a retail brand called Zella.

Nordstrom's online sales make up more than 30 percent of the company's revenue. The retailer hopes to provide an experience as close to that of Nordstrom's in-store as is possible. The apps and websites of Nordstrom use data to enhance the customer experience. The Nordstrom app, for example shows items that will appeal to the customer. It will also suggest other items that might be of interest. It also allows customers to add items to an Wish List for later purchase.

The Nordstrom App is easy to use and offers different styles, including the most recent dresses. The Nordstrom app has dresses by designers such as Rachel Zoe Jill Scott and Tory Burch. It also includes classics from brands such as Ann Taylor, Talbots and Banana Republic. Nordstrom's site also offers many styles for any occasion such as weddings and nights out.
